以太坊是一个去中心化的智能合约平台,其共识机制在整个区块链生态系统中扮演着至关重要的角色。与比特币的工作量证明(PoW)机制不同,以太坊在其发展过程中逐渐转向了权益证明(PoS)机制。本文将深入解析以太坊的共识机制,探讨其运行方式、优势以及未来的发展方向。
首先,以太坊最初采用的是工作量证明机制。在这一机制下,矿工们通过计算复杂的数学题来竞争生成新区块,解决难题的第一个矿工会获得相应的奖励。然而,这种机制带来了能源消耗高、交易速度慢等一系列问题,尤其是在以太坊网络高峰期,交易拥堵和高昂的手续费让用户望而却步。
为了解决这些问题,以太坊团队在2015年推出了以太坊1.0,之后开始了向以太坊2.0的过渡,最终实现了从工作量证明向权益证明的转变。权益证明机制的核心在于,不再依赖于计算能力的竞争,而是通过持有以太币(ETH)的数量和持有时间来决定谁有权利生成新区块和获得奖励。这种机制的实施减少了能源消耗,提高了交易处理速度,同时也增强了网络的安全性。
以太坊的权益证明机制主要包括两个部分:验证者和质押。验证者是指在以太坊网络中有权确认交易并创建新区块的节点。任何人都可以通过质押一定数量的以太币,成为验证者。质押的最低要求是32个ETH,质押后,验证者需要保持在线,以确保网络的稳定性和安全性。在生成新区块时,验证者将根据其质押的ETH数量和表现来获得相应的奖励。
权益证明机制还有一个重要的特点就是“惩罚机制”。如果验证者行为不端,比如故意提交恶意交易或长时间离线,他将面临质押的ETH被削减的惩罚。这种惩罚机制有效地提高了验证者的诚信度,确保了网络的安全性。
除了传统的权益证明,新的以太坊2.0还引入了“分片”技术。这意味着以太坊网络将被分为多个小片段(shard),每个片段可以独立处理交易和智能合约。分片技术的引入将极大提高以太坊网络的可扩展性,使其能够处理更多的交易,从而解决了以太坊1.0时代的扩展性瓶颈。
展望未来,以太坊的共识机制将继续演进。随着以太坊生态系统的不断扩大和用户需求的增加,开发者们会不断优化和调整共识算法,以实现更好的性能和更高的安全性。此外,随着更多的项目选择在以太坊上构建,网络的去中心化程度和安全性将变得更加重要。
总之,以太坊的共识机制是一个复杂但又极具潜力的领域。通过从工作量证明向权益证明的转变,以太坊不仅提升了网络的效率和安全性,也为未来的区块链解决方案提供了新的思路。随着技术的不断发展,以太坊将继续在区块链世界中发挥引领作用。